Wilding
by Christoffer Petersen
Part 15 of the Short Stories With a Big Bite series
When her protection detail is rerouted to a stamp exhibition with a 'critter problem', palaeontologist Lucille 'Luci' Hampton is given the choice between ridding herself of her captors or dealing with three raptors running rampage in California.Wilding is a short thirty-minute read full of prehistoric action and adventure. Best read after Reviver.Pick up Wilding for an intense fix of dinosaur action and adventure today! Christoffer Petersen lives in southern Denmark. He grew up on Jack London stories and devoured any book to do with the Arctic and dog sledging. In 2006 he encouraged his Danish wife to move to Greenland and spent seven years learning about the one of the most exciting countries and cultures in the world.
While in Greenland, Chris started writing crime stories and thrillers set in Greenland and the Arctic. He graduated from Falmouth University with a Master of Arts in Professional Writing in 2015, shortly after moving back to Denmark. Chris makes a living writing about Greenland.
